Refractory Troubleshooting: Common Problems and Solutions

Refractory materials are crucial components in various high-temperature applications, including cement production, steel making, and waste incineration. They provide insulation, protect equipment from extreme heat, and prevent damage from chemical reactions. However, refractory materials are prone to failure due to various factors such as thermal shock, erosion, and chemical attacks. Here are some common problems and solutions to refractory troubleshooting:

  1. Cracking: This is often caused by thermal shock, improper installation, or high thermal stress. Solution: Apply a protective coating or use a different type of refractory material.

  2. Erosion: This is often caused by abrasive materials, such as slag or ash, coming into contact with the refractory material. Solution: Apply a wear-resistant coating or use a different type of refractory material.

  3. Corrosion: This occurs when the refractory material reacts with chemicals or gases in the environment. Solution: Use a more chemically resistant refractory material or apply a protective coating.

  4. Spalling: This is when the refractory material breaks apart in chunks. Solution: Use a more durable refractory material or improve the installation process.

  5. Warping: This is when the refractory material bends or curves due to uneven heat distribution. Solution: Use a more thermally stable refractory material or improve the heat distribution.

By identifying the common problems and solutions in refractory troubleshooting, it is easier to maintain and prolong the life of your refractory materials.
